It’s nearly pink drink season (come on, warmer days!), so to ease ourselves in, we’re sipping on the non-alcoholic Bubbly Rosé from Grüvi this spring. What we liked: just the right amount of bubbles, 60 calories per bottle, and that perfectly pink hue. What we loved: the sweet-meets-tart flavor profile, which first comes across as sugary strawberries then hits you with tart green apple. This definitely goes down like a sweeter rosé than a drier one, but it is a solid NA interpretation with no next-day hangover. (For an aptly-titled cocktail, make Liquor.com’s “Spring Fever” with strawberries, elderflower syrup, lemon juice, rhubarb bitters, and the rosé and impress all your friends.) Grüvi’s line of booze-free beverages comes from Colorado, but we found a four-pack at the Beverage Company in Traverse City. Find a store near you at getgruvi.com/pages/find-gruvi.
